Nestled in a cozy alley in Columbia, Missouri, Mahi's Ethiopian Kitchen offers an authentic taste of Ethiopia that is both soulful and vibrant. From the moment you step inside, the warmth of the staff and the spotless ambiance set the tone for a memorable dining experience. This hidden gem brings the rich culinary traditions of Ethiopia right to the heart of the Midwest, serving dishes that burst with bold flavors and thoughtful balance.
The menu, though concise, showcases Ethiopian staples crafted with care. Vegan and vegetarian options like Dinich Wot highlight the kitchen’s mastery of spices and textures—a perfect harmony of heat and cooling accompaniments that linger delightfully on the palate. Meat lovers will appreciate the tender, well-seasoned Sega Alicha Wot, a dish remembered and re-prepared by Mahi herself for returning guests, ensuring consistency and that personal touch that keeps patrons coming back.
For those seeking a comprehensive introduction to Ethiopian cuisine, the sampler platter is an ideal choice. It is an exploration of different stews, vegetables, and traditional sides like injera, offering a genuine and satisfying journey through the country’s rich culinary landscape without overwhelming the diner.
Beyond the food itself, what truly stands out at Mahi’s Ethiopian Kitchen is the genuine hospitality. Customers praise Mahi’s exceptional attention to detail: remembering orders, serving dishes promptly, and creating a welcoming atmosphere that feels like home. The combination of affordable prices, generous portions, and authentic flavors makes it a rare find in Columbia’s dining scene.
Whether you are a seasoned Ethiopian food enthusiast or a curious first-timer, Mahi’s Ethiopian Kitchen delivers a balanced, flavorful, and heartfelt experience. It is a place where the tastes of Ethiopia come alive, inviting you to savor every bite and return for more.
